Everyone is familiar with the age-old cartoon battles between Wile E. Coyote and the Road Runner - how the determined but hapless coyote plots and plans to capture the elusive bird but never achieves his long-term goal. According to the authors these classic cartoons offer a powerful metaphor for business managers today who are seeking marketplace victories in the decades ahead - the lesson is that those organizations that emulate the Road Runner will prevail; those like Coyote will fail. The truth is that most of today's business executives and managers today are more like Coyote - they have many admirable traits; they are persistent, focused, hungry for results and they keep their eye on the target. But in today's - and tomorrow's - highly competitive world, Coyotes have to learn how to stop relying upon outdated resources and learn how to rule the road like the Road Runner does with instant speed and extraordinary ability to adapt to harsh conditions. The book offers numerous examples of today's business types who have become Road Runners in their chosen fields and offers advice on becoming the 'chased' in business as opposed to doing the chasing.
